Samsung Galaxy A6 and A6+ (2018) specs officially revealed

Samsung Indonesia has just revealed the new Galaxy A6 and A6+ for 2018 on their website. It basically confirms most of what we know so far from the earlier leaks.

To recap, the Galaxy A6 and A6+ are the cheaper alternatives to the Galaxy A8 series. The Galaxy A6 comes with a 5.6″ HD+ 720p display while the Galaxy A6+ gets a larger 6.0″ Full HD+ display. Instead of glass, the latest Galaxy A series duo uses metal for the back and it gets a rear-mounted fingerprint sensor like the newer Galaxy S9 and Galaxy A8.

In terms of camera, the smaller A6 gets a single 16MP f/1.7 main camera and a 16MP f/1.9 selfie shooter. Meanwhile, the larger A6+ gets a 16MP f/1.7 + 5MP f/1.9 dual camera setup along with a higher resolution 24MP f/1.9 selfie camera.

Interestingly, both processors appear to be different. From the Indonesian product site, the Galaxy A6+ is listed with an unspecified 1.8GHz Octa-Core processor while the smaller A6 runs on a 1.6GHz Octa-Core unit. Another difference is the maximum microSD card support where the A6+ can utilise a microSD card up to 400GB while the standard A6 can support only up to 256GB.

Both appear to come with just 32GB onboard storage but the A6+ gets more RAM at 4GB instead of just 3GB. Also confirmed is the lack of dust and water resistance for the A6 series but it does have support for Face Unlock.
